  1. Mix nutritional yeast and soy sauce in a bowl to form a paste.
  2. Crumble tofu into small pieces over the paste and gently fold until coated.
  3. Air fry tofu on parchment at 300°F for 20 minutes, stirring a few times. Switch to dehydrate for about 10 minutes.
  4. While tofu cooks, dry saute onion in a skillet over medium heat until softened.
  5. Add garlic and cook 1–2 minutes until fragrant.
  6. Add water, soymilk, nutritional yeast, ketchup, bouillon powder, paprika, and macaroni. Cover and gently simmer, stirring occasionally, until pasta is al dente.
  7. Stir in tofu crumbles.
  8. Mix cornstarch with water to make a slurry. Stir into skillet to thicken.
  9. Season with salt to taste and plenty of fresh ground black pepper.
  10. Serve hot with extra black pepper on top.

 •  Cook: 35 mins  •  Total: 35 mins

Makes 4 servings

Notes from Craig

Oil-free adaptation inspired by the The Best Vegan Hamburger Helper from It Doesn't Taste Like Chicken. Changes include omitting the oil and using air-fried tofu, macaroni noodles, low-sodium soy sauce, homemade low-salt bouillon, extra water for stovetop cooking, and a pepper-forward finish.
